Hadrian. AD 117-138. Æ Dupondius (26mm, 13.16 g, 12h). “Travel series” issue (“Provinces cycle”) – The province alone. Rome mint. Struck circa AD 130-133. Laureate and draped bust right / NILVS, Nilus reclining left, holding cornucopia and reed, leaning on rock; to left, hippopotamus standing right; below, iin water, crocodile right. RIC II.3 1713. Brown patina, roughness. VF. |
